What is the lim as x-->infinity (5e∧-x + 1)^2e^x

Respuesta :

LammettHash
LammettHash LammettHash
  • 15-03-2017
[tex]\displaystyle\lim_{x\to\infty}(5\e^{-x}+1)^2e^x=\lim_{x\to\infty}\frac{(5e^{-x}+1)^2e^{2x}}{e^x}=\lim_{x\to\infty}\frac{(5+e^x)^2}{e^x}[/tex]

Replacing [tex]y=e^x[/tex], the limit is equivalent to

[tex]\displaystyle\lim_{y\to\infty}\frac{(5+y)^2}y[/tex]

which clearly approaches [tex]\infty[/tex].
